On Tue, Mar 20, 2012 at 11:51:18AM -0400, Vivek Goyal wrote:
> So this patch still breaks cic->cfqq association in asynchronous
> manner, when new request comes in. So it will still not solve the
> problem I reported where after doing IO a task changes cgroup and
> tries to delete the old cgroup and hangs forever as cic->cfqq is still
> holding a reference to cgroup?

That one is gonna have to be fixed from cgroup side.  I already posted
a RFC patchset (you were cc'd there, I think).  At the moment, the
blocking thing is memcg's ->pre_destroy() usage.  I'll ping memcg
people once more and if modification there isn't feasible, will
implement a workaround in cgroup core.
